Output e04e3c86fa546af2a951b7a1f78cf96e07d6aebba7ea55599536f659bffd5857:27

value
716369
script pubkey
OP_HASH160 OP_PUSHBYTES_20 905c84885a7ebe9d517a475cf3aa2752ecd1f21b OP_EQUAL
address
3ErL4QkDBeBxkKLT6HjH5Y3LrNk4CiX2Hc
transaction
e04e3c86fa546af2a951b7a1f78cf96e07d6aebba7ea55599536f659bffd5857
spent
true